Abyasa Welcomes New Client, The University of Exeter

We are delighted to welcome the Graduate School of Education (GSE) at the University of Exeter (UoE) to partner with Abyasa in managing teacher training placements through our software.

UoE have a long history of training future teachers using their Exeter Model of ITT, and we are pleased to be part of this innovative and unique model. UoE are graded as Outstanding for overall effectiveness, outcomes for trainees, the quality of training across the partnership, and the quality of leadership and management across the partnership.

Feature in ASET e-bulletin

Following the announcement of our corporate membership with ASET, we’re pleased to be included in the monthly bulletin that goes out to all members.

We’re proud to be joining ASET as a corporate member, and excited to be joining conversations around establishing effective and quality placement experiences in higher education. We have been working with universities across the U.K. since 2007, providing tailored and flexible placement software solutions. Most of our partners deliver teaching training programmes, but we have also recently begun working with health and work-based placements…
